Investigative Journalist, Anas Aremeyaw Anas, has endorsed Samini’s “My Own” song describing it as his personal favourites, he added that reggae music is what urges him when he’s not in his elements.

According to Anas, ‘My Own’ a song by Dancehall/Reggae artiste, Samini, was well planned determining from the arrangement, rhythm and the vibes that comes with it makes it unique.

“I’m naturally a Reggae music fun because that’s what urges me to do more in my trying times, Samini’s my own is my all-time favourite,” he said.

It’s a great song. It has all the rhythms, the arrangement, and all that – fantastic”, he disclosed this when speaking in an exclusive interview with Francis Abban, host of Morning Starr on Starr 103.5 FM Thursday morning.

Anas, who has surfaced in the news for his numerous investigative, also hinted that he is not a football person and has no passion at all for the game loved by many, but more individuals lost their life’s through that game of football that has triggered him enough.

Anas who has bestowed “name, shame and jail” as his sobriquet on June 6 premiered an investigative documentary that exposed corruption in the Ghanaian football scene.

Ace investigative journalist, Anas Aremeyaw later revealed that he was overwhelmed by the crowd who watched “Number 12” documentary that unearthed corrupt officials in the Ghana Football Association (GFA)
